On June 22, 1864, Union and Confederate forces engaged across a 600-acre farm owned by the Kolb Family. This battle preceded the all-out assault on the Kennesaw Line just five days later. This talk and short hike will detail the events of that pre-cursor to the Battle of Kennesaw Mountain. *This program will take place in the yard of the Kolb Farmhouse (tour stop 7 on the brochure) The farmhouse is located at the intersection of Powder Springs Rd. and Cheatham Hill Rd.
